Francis Gene Hedgecock

Francis Gene Hedgecock, 72, of Hamburg, died Thursday, October 16, 2014 in Little Rock. Born in Horatio, Arkansas to Doris Cannon and Gene Stafford, she was the oldest child with brothers Tom and Jim Stafford. She married Todd Scott (T.S.) Hedgecock on December 30, 1961. She was preceded in death by her husband and her brother Jim. Francis is survived by her daughter Nancy Miller and her husband Chris of Carmel, Calif., daughter Alison Shepherd of Little Rock, and grandchildren John Scott and Sydney Shepherd and Lauren and Cameron Miller. She is also survived by her brother Tom and extended family members. Francis grew up in Lockesburg and loved playing basketball. She also played basketball at Texarkana College. After marriage, she and Scott lived in Memphis, Tenn. while he attended dental school. Francis worked at the Schumacher Mortgage Company during this time. She and Scott moved to Hamburg soon after his graduation and established his dental practice where she worked full time as his assistant beginning in 1972. For many years Francis was an active member of the Hamburg Garden Club, serving as president and other positions for many terms. She loved preparing her many award-winning designs. She worked tirelessly to obtain listing of the Hamburg Presbyterian Church in the National Register of Historic Places. She was also a member of the Daughters of the American Revolution. Her second career revolved around teaching at Hamburg Adult Education and at the Fountain Hill School. Her encouragement and high expectations of her students positively affected many of their lives. She loved every minute of teaching and was very proud of each student's educational accomplishments and future successes. In her spare time, Francis loved watching many sports, including the Arkansas Razorbacks, San Antonio Spurs, and tennis of any kind as well as watching John Scott and Sydney play baseball and softball in nearby Dumas. A memorial service will be held Sunday, October 19th at 2 p.m. with Linda Yarbrough officiating at the Hamburg Garden Club. Memorials may be made in her honor to Hamburg Garden Club.
